High Protein and Low Carbohydrates Diet
Several studies show that increasing protein intake and decreasing the intake of carbohydrates effectively help lose stubborn belly fat and weight in general. Increasing fish and chicken meat in your diet can help burn excess fat in the body. It is still now known how protein does this but there are researches stating the fact that protein can really help you get rid of that excess fat in the body.

Another wonderful characteristic of a protein is appetite suppressant. It is very helpful and, not to mention, important to curb your appetite when you are trying to lose stubborn belly fat.
